Engineering for the Uninitiated: Discover If Engineering is Right for Your Child

(Lulu.com) This books helps parents who do not know much about engineering to determine whether engineering might be the right choice for their children. It explains, among other things, what engineers do and how to prepare for engineering and provides ways to foster an engineering spirit in one’s child. Ng is an assistant professor at St. Catherine University and the Engineering Education Specialist for their National Center for STEM Elementary Education.
